OYO is the world's fastest growing and the second-largest hotel chain in the world. With cutting-edge technology and recognized industry experts, OYO invests in cloud kitchens, co-living, co-workspaces, student housing, extended stay residences, and grand hotel projects. Today, OYO has become a global enterprise that has 23,000+ hotels, 1,000,000+ rooms and 125,000+ holiday homes, operating across 800 cities in 80 countries.
